How to convert Electron Volts to Kilocalories

To convert Electron Volts to Kilocalories, multiply the value in Electron Volts by 3.828872e-23. For example, 5 eV = 1.914436e-22 kcal.

Understanding Electron Volts and Kilocalories

The joule is the SI unit, but everyday contexts use others: food labels use kilocalories (often just called 'calories'), electricity bills use kilowatt-hours, and heating and cooling systems use BTU (British Thermal Units). One food calorie is actually a kilocalorie โ€” 1,000 of the small physics calories โ€” which is a frequent source of confusion.

How accurate is this conversion?

Energy conversions use standard definitions: 1 calorie = 4.184 joules, 1 kilowatt-hour = 3,600,000 joules, 1 BTU = 1,055.06 joules. These are internationally agreed values, making the conversions exact.
